French Origins

In France, the Flayelle surname is believed to have originated from the old French word "flaiel," which means a type of flail used for threshing grain. This suggests that the original bearers of the surname may have been involved in agriculture or farming activities. Over time, the surname evolved into its modern form of 'Flayelle' and became associated with families in the northern regions of France.

Frequency of the Flayelle Surname

Despite its rich history and cultural significance, the Flayelle surname is relatively rare in both France and Belgium. According to data, the incidence of the Flayelle surname is 54 in France and only 1 in Belgium. This indicates that there are only a small number of individuals with the surname Flayelle in these countries, further adding to the surname's unique and distinctive nature.
